    Aiming at the single function of children anti-loss device in the market, a smart children anti-loss device is designed to meet with people's needs. The terminal contains the main control STM32F103C, the peripheral part and the SIM900A module. The main function is to realize station location and send the location information to the main control terminal or call the main control terminal when the terminal identifies the AT command sending by the main control terminal.

    The logistics information management system is designed in this paper to collect the information of the distribution of the link by using the Chinese format to record the logistics information through the mobile phone, and collect the data together to the data center. Mobile terminal hardware uses RFID reader with SDIO interface. It supports Bluetooth in LAN to transfer data, and GPRS to transfer remote data. Then it reads ISO 14443-standard S50 chip, and combines the wireless communication and wired data transmission mode to send the data to the server to the integrated management.

    In the cow breeding, cow oestrus detecting has an important position in cow breeding management, which can improve the cow's reproduction rate and milk production and increase the economic efficiency. Therefore, it is very important to identify cow oestrus in time and accurately. The traditional method of observing the cow oestrus is not adapted to the development of the modern dairy industry. This paper introduces the technology and design of cow pedometer based on STC89C52 microcontroller, ADXL345 accelerometer, and the development situation and trend of the cow pedometer based on acceleration sensor, achieving the display and automatic monitoring of the steps of cow walking.

    This paper designs the management system of reproductive medicine center, realizing the information management for all links including reservation, registration, reception, diagnosis, treatment, assisted reproduction operation, embryo cryopreservation, post-operation appointment, etc. It uses Client/Server as architecture, SQL SERVER as backend database, and Visual Basic 6.0 and Crystal Report 7.0 as the front platform developing tools, to develop different system modules. The system achieves good results in Reproductive Medicine Center of grade III-A hospitals. It can implement E-transactions, orderly diagnosis, standardized management and scientific policy-making.
